The Waste of Hours in Laboratory Sample Transport in Hospitals
It’s a big deal if time of hospitals is lost on delivering blood samples. Doctors and nurses depend on these samples to help shape critical decisions about patient care. And if there are delays in such samples getting to the lab, that means that patients may have to wait longer for results. This can mean longer hospital stays, and more stress for patients – and for healthcare workers too.
Intelligent lab solutions and blood sample transport in hospitals revoluionarised
Fortunately, this problem can be mitigated. Smart labs are transforming how blood samples are moved around hospitals. These new systems leverage tracking technology to monitor samples in real time and ensure they get to the lab as soon as can be. This not only saves time, but it also means that samples are held at the right temperature on the way to the lab, which is key to getting an accurate test result.
